The cheapest way to get from Karumba to Sydney is to drive which costs $470 - $700 and takes 29h 24m.
The fastest way to get from Karumba to Sydney is to bus and fly which takes 8h 6m and costs $330 - $1,100.
No, there is no direct bus from Karumba to Sydney station. However, there are services departing from Karumba and arriving at Sydney Central Station via Cairns and Brisbane.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2 days 11h.
The distance between Karumba and Sydney is 2148 km. The road distance is 2704.3 km.
The best way to get from Karumba to Sydney without a car is to bus and train which takes 2 days 4h and costs $400 - $7,000.
It takes approximately 8h 6m to get from Karumba to Sydney, including transfers.
